Characterizing WDT Subsystem of a Wi-Fi Controller in an Automobile Based on MIPS32 CPU Platform Across PVT

Abstract: Currently due to the increase in stress in the present lifestyle, there is a need for people to choose automated cars for transportation purpose. As a result, the controllers incorporated in the automobiles must be critically characterized to ensure the safety, security and comfort of the users. Initially, the chip is verified after the design level which is called verification. Then the design is fabricated into a Silicon which is referred as SoC.
